Output 2d8cc7261594dd9bcb87cab85c6cff2e029e3fb076d32c98dc5c158826cd994b:1

value
25743078
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d4ce3c4162e8d72cf6d92f2b2231a38851b74d4 OP_EQUAL
address
MEwtNbHPRekReaZmeL9D4LkxjqgmiDUqGF
transaction
2d8cc7261594dd9bcb87cab85c6cff2e029e3fb076d32c98dc5c158826cd994b
spent
true